In streamlined terms, they get rid of the oil by vacuum cleaner distillation. The lubricating oil distills over in a vacuum tower and is recycled. The recovered oil meets all the auto industry specifications for fresh lubricating oil. The procedure, nonetheless, leaves behind a deposit at the end of the vacuum tower that goes by a range of names (asphalt sealcoating in st louis).


The oil in an auto engine is not simply oil. The REOB has all the additives that were in the waste oil as well as the wear steels from the engine (generally iron and copper).




By making many blends making use of various REOB examples and different asphalt binders, the variants mainly can be balanced out. Numerous States gave samples of known REOB composition to TFHRC scientists, that examined the examples to compare the percentage of included (recognized) REOB to the located (examined) amount. The analyses revealed an equivalent percent of added and discovered REOB.

None of those States realized that the asphalt they were acquiring consisted of REOB. One State urged its samples had no REOB - https://giphy.com/channel/a1aspha1tseal.


Of the 1,532 examples checked, 12 percent consisted of REOB, and some had considerably high levels of it at 1020 percent. The highest degree was 34 percent in an example from Texas, which TxDOT had used in a patching compound. This testing additionally revealed the existence of phosphoric acid in 11 percent of the examples, and 2 percent consisted of ground tire rubber.


Two years earlier at TRB's yearly conference, the Federal researchers held an REOB workshop and offered the searchings for of their laboratory examinations to a standing room-only crowd. Some agencies do not especially outlaw REOB, they do impose physical examinations that avert its useeffectively a ban. Others do not outlaw it by requirements, but have agreements with asphalt vendors to prevent using REOB

Ohio and Texas restriction degrees to much less than 5 percent of the asphalt. To create a reliable test method that all States can make use of, the TFHRC researchers set up a round-robin test plan.


The individuals are evaluating the samples separately making use of the guidelines supplied by the TFHRC researchers. The outcome will be a proposed AASHTO test approach that any type of State can take on and use.


The pavement with REOB, which is located 0.6 mile (1 kilometer) from the sidewalk without REOB, has read the full info here the same subgrade, website traffic density, and environment. Nonetheless, the section of Highway655 with 5 to 10 percent REOB revealed considerable breaking. In this example, the visibility of REOB was the determined root cause of cracking at a reduced temperature levels.




"In our experience in Canada, also little quantities of 23 percent can be an issue." Similarly, an area of examination sidewalk in Minnesota (MN1-4) found to have REOB also fractured prematurely. The sidewalk done well for the first 3 to 4 years, yet then started to fracture. This pavement is likewise subject to low temperatures.

The examinations were not extensive, but they showed that at levels of 6 percent or even more, the tensile stamina of the asphalt dropped considerably. At a degree of 3.5 percent REOB, the variation in the physical examination methods was more than the impact of REOB. In fact, it was difficult for scientists to analyze whether REOB existed.




One binder criterion considered is the distinction in between the reduced temperature important requirements temperature level for tightness (S) in the flexing beam rheometer and the bending beam of light rheometer creep slope (m-value) noted as Tcritical. TC = TC (S) TC (m-value). Evaluation of this criterion is still recurring. Two independent study teams, one from AASHTO and the other from the Asphalt Institute, concluded that more research is needed on the use of REOB in asphalt.


Formerly, all asphalt screening measured design properties such as stiffness. These examinations do disappoint what materials had been added to the asphalt. One sample received during the TFHRC study had a very unusual analysis. The example had the following test outcomes: Superpave PG 64-28 with a high temperature quality of 67.3 Tcritical on the bending beam of light rheometer was 6.7 degrees Celsius.

The addition of 1.7 percent phosphoric acid likely would make the asphalt really stiff. Ten percent ground tire rubber would make it also stiffer. After That 19percent REOB would soften it and bring it back within specification. It passed the standard AASHTO screening methods, it stopped working the Hamburg physical rut testing "badly" (in the researchers' words).

These outcomes demonstrate there are weak points in the standard engineering testing methods that may be exploited. The manufacturer may have an economic advantage and the item passes all the standardized examinations, however the item may not be helpful to ensuring long-lasting efficiency. To resolve this issue and the growth of new asphalt ingredients and extenders, TFHRC is beginning a research program to make use of portable spectroscopic devices, x-ray fluorescence spectroscopy, and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y to enable evaluations to be performed in the area as opposed to having to take examples back to the lab.
